Stay Covid safe this Easter and do your bit not to put pressure on your local NHS
NHS bosses in Cornwall are asking people not to put pressure on the NHS unnecessarily by turning up at A&E or calling 999 when calling 111 would do
20 March 2021
By Olivier Vergnault
The number of Covid cases may be at its lowest for months, but health experts in Cornwall believe now is not the time to let our guard down and risk overrunning health services over the busy Easter weekend. read more »
